Bigg's Firemaking Guide

You can buy all logs needed for Firemaking from Shanomi at ::shop or chop them yourself.

A good place to train Firemaking:

  • Bank at ::home, grab logs.
  • Teleport to ::dh and light fires.
  • Bank again, then teleport to ::pure.
  • Repeat – by the time you cycle, the previous fires will have disappeared.

Alternatively, it works great too at ::di or if you are part of a clan that has it's own clan island, these areas are good too. You would access the clan island by entering a clan with an island and typing ::c

Levels 1–99 Training

Level Range Logs
1–15 Normal Logs
15–30 Oak Logs
30–45 Willow Logs
45–60 Maple Logs
60–75 Yew Logs
75–99 Magic Logs
